Being a caregiver can be rewarding, but it also presents unique challenges. This career choice requires individuals to have ongoing compassion, patience, and a positive attitude in spite of difficult circumstances. Often, these individuals may put their responsibilities first, causing their own self-care to be put on the back burner. For this reason, it’s especially important for people in these roles to have a strong support system. Whether you provide care for a loved one or as a career, here are some words you may need to hear from your own support team from time to time.

3 Phrases Caregivers Should Hear From Their Support System

1. I’m Here to Listen

It’s not always easy to find the right words to support someone. Often, what caregivers need most is a good listener. For many people, hearing their own thoughts out loud can make a significant, positive impact on stress levels. Sometimes, asking your friend or family member to simply allow you to open up about a particularly difficult day could be enough to work through any emotional challenges you may be feeling.  

2. Tell Me How I Can Help

caregiverIndividuals who care for others often take on nurturing roles at home, too. Whether it’s preparing meals for the family or tidying up the house, you’re likely juggling other responsibilities outside of your role of providing care. If you’re feeling overwhelmed trying to balance everything, ask your loved one to check in every so often to see what they can do to help. Don’t be afraid to ask for help before it’s offered, too. Accept assistance with household or family-related tasks and resist the urge to do it all on your own.

3. You’re Doing Great

Sometimes, words of encouragement are all you may need to hear. Whether it comes from a family member, friend, or even a colleague, receiving praise can go a long way in boosting your mood and providing reassurance that you’ve made the right choice in caring for others. In addition to connecting with special people in your life, you might also find this type of support from a caregiver group that meets either online or in person.
